Right now I have an old Leupold VariX-III 4.5-14x40 with the Varmint hunter reticle on it. The fine crosshair makes it great for shooting at 25 or 50 or 75 yards, but it won’t focus down for short range shooting. I don’t do any 100 yard shooting, though the scope and fine crosshairs are good for that, so 14 power on the high end isn’t necessary. In a reasonable price range (under $500 for sure), what’ll give me a fine crosshair and close up focus?

Got it, installed it, and zeroed it. Nice scope, very clear, and it does focus down to 10 yards. Wasn’t expensive.
Zero it at 50 yards and the BDC dots are supposedly on (if MV is approx 1250 fps) at 75, 100, 125, and 150. The Remington Goldens MV is 1280 fps. The third dot, which is for 125 yards was actually on at 107 yards. I can live with that, as long as I know which dot is for which distance. More shooting and testing to follow, but I’m happy so far.
